Strange Pleasures
by Still Corners
The British duo's sophomore album smooths out the darker edges of their debut in favor of pristine, synthesizer-driven dream pop. Driven by Tessa Murray's breathy vocals, the record establishes a distinctively lush, hypnotic, and cinematic 1980s aesthetic.
